Type 1 Ho-Ni I
GENERAL DATA
Formal Designation Type 1 Ho-Ni I
Manufacturer(s) n.a.
Production Quantity n.a. Production Period n.a.
Type Tank Destroyer Crew 5
Length /hull (m) 5.90 Barrel Overhang (m) n.a.
Width (m) 2.29 Height (m) 2.39
Combat Weight (kg) 15400 Radio n.a.
FIREPOWER
Primary Armament 75mm Gun Type 90 Ammunition Carried n.a.
Traverse (degrees) Manual (10° L - 10° R) Elevation (degrees) -5° - 20°
Traverse speed (360°) - Sight n.a.
Secondary Armament - Ammunition Carried -
MOBILITY CHARACTERISTICS
Engine Make & Model Mitsubishi No. of Links/Track n.a.
Type & Displacement Air, V12 Track Width n.a.
Horsepower 170hp@1800rpm Track Ground Contact n.a.
Power/Weight Ratio 11.0 hp/t Ground Pressure 8.4 psi
Gearbox 4 forward, 1 reverse Ground Clearance (m) 0.36
Fuel Diesel Turning Radius (m) n.a.
Range on/off road (km) 200 Gradient (degrees) 30°
Mileage (liters/100km) 113 Vertical Obstacle (m) n.a.
Fuel Capacity (liters) 236 Fording (m) 0.99
Speed on/off road 40 km/h Trench Crossing (m) 2.51
ARMOR PROTECTION
Armor (mm@degrees) Front Side Rear Top/Bottom
Hull 25mm to 51mm
